2025年Agent技术爆发:如何选择最优智能体方案?

一、Agent技术爆发背后的技术演进

2025年Agent技术的爆发并非偶然,其核心驱动力来自三方面技术突破:

  1. 大模型能力跃迁:新一代多模态大模型(如支持文本、图像、语音、视频联合推理的模型架构)使Agent具备更精准的环境感知能力。例如某研究机构发布的混合模态编码器,可将跨模态信息映射至统一语义空间,实现”看图说话”与”听音辨意”的无缝衔接。
  2. 工具调用标准化:行业逐步形成Tool Calling协议规范,通过标准化接口定义(如tool_description字段强制包含参数类型校验规则),解决早期Agent因工具适配混乱导致的执行失败问题。某开源框架的测试数据显示,标准化接口使工具调用成功率从62%提升至89%。
  3. 自主决策算法突破:基于强化学习的决策引擎(如结合蒙特卡洛树搜索的分层规划算法),使Agent在复杂任务中可动态调整执行路径。某银行智能客服的实测表明,该技术使多轮对话任务完成率提升41%。

二、主流Agent开发方案技术对比

当前Agent开发主要存在三种技术路线,其架构差异直接影响开发效率与场景适配性:

1. 垂直领域专用型方案

技术架构:采用预训练领域模型+定制化工具链,例如金融行业Agent内置反洗钱规则引擎与合规检查模块。
优势

  • 任务执行精度高(某医疗诊断Agent的误诊率较通用模型降低57%)
  • 工具调用延迟低(专用RPC协议使端到端响应时间控制在200ms内)
    局限:跨领域迁移成本高,需重新训练模型与适配工具

2. 通用平台型方案

技术架构:基于可扩展的Agent框架(如支持插件化工具集的分层架构),提供可视化任务编排界面。
核心能力

  • 动态工具注册机制(通过@tool装饰器自动生成API文档)
  • 多Agent协作引擎(支持基于角色权限的任务分配算法)
    典型场景:电商平台智能客服需同时处理物流查询、售后投诉、促销推荐等异构任务时,该方案可使任务切换效率提升3倍。

3. 轻量级嵌入型方案

技术架构:将Agent能力封装为SDK(如提供Android/iOS/Web三端统一的调用接口),支持快速集成至现有系统。
技术亮点

  • 离线推理优化(通过模型量化使移动端推理延迟<500ms)
  • 渐进式功能解锁(根据设备性能动态调整模型参数量)
    适用场景:物联网设备管理、移动端个人助理等对资源敏感的场景,某智能家居方案采用该技术后,设备唤醒成功率提升至99.2%。

三、开发者选型关键指标解析

在选择Agent开发方案时,需重点评估以下技术维度:

1. 多模态交互能力

  • 输入处理:需支持至少文本、图像、语音三种模态的联合解析(如通过跨模态注意力机制实现”看到破损商品图片后自动触发退货流程”)
  • 输出生成:应具备多模态响应能力(某物流Agent可同时生成文字说明、操作视频与AR导航指引)
  • 实测数据:某评测机构对比显示,支持三模态交互的Agent用户满意度较单模态方案高68%

2. 任务编排复杂度

  • 规划算法:优先选择支持分层任务分解的方案(如将”筹备产品发布会”拆解为场地预订、物料设计、嘉宾邀请等子任务)
  • 容错机制:需具备执行失败后的自动回滚与路径重规划能力(某生产系统Agent在设备故障时,0.3秒内完成备用方案切换)
  • 编排效率:可视化编排工具可使任务开发周期缩短70%(从平均15人天降至4.5人天)

3. 安全合规体系

  • 数据隔离:采用联邦学习架构实现敏感数据不出域(某金融Agent通过同态加密技术处理用户财务数据)
  • 审计追踪:完整记录Agent决策路径与工具调用日志(符合GDPR要求的日志存储方案需支持至少2年的追溯期)
  • 权限控制:基于RBAC模型的细粒度权限管理(可精确控制Agent对数据库表级、字段级的访问权限)

四、企业级部署最佳实践

对于计划大规模部署Agent的企业,建议遵循以下技术路线:

  1. 渐进式验证:先在测试环境部署单一场景Agent(如IT运维故障自愈),通过A/B测试验证ROI
  2. 混合架构设计:核心业务采用专用型方案保障稳定性,边缘场景使用通用平台型方案提升灵活性
  3. 监控体系构建

    1. # 示例:Agent执行监控指标采集代码
    2. class AgentMonitor:
    3. def __init__(self):
    4. self.metrics = {
    5. 'tool_call_success_rate': 0.0,
    6. 'avg_response_time': 0,
    7. 'task_completion_rate': 0
    8. }
    9. def update_metrics(self, call_result, response_time, is_completed):
    10. self.metrics['tool_call_success_rate'] = (
    11. 0.9 * self.metrics['tool_call_success_rate'] +
    12. 0.1 * (1 if call_result else 0)
    13. )
    14. self.metrics['avg_response_time'] = int(
    15. 0.9 * self.metrics['avg_response_time'] +
    16. 0.1 * response_time
    17. )
    18. if is_completed:
    19. self.metrics['task_completion_rate'] += 0.01
  4. 持续优化机制:建立Agent性能基线(如设定任务完成率≥95%的SLA),通过在线学习动态调整模型参数

五、未来技术趋势研判

2025年后Agent技术将呈现三大发展方向:

  1. 具身智能融合:与机器人技术结合,实现物理世界操作能力(如仓库分拣Agent可控制机械臂完成货物抓取)
  2. 群体智能演进:多Agent协同完成复杂任务(如城市交通调度系统中,数百个交通信号Agent通过博弈论算法实现全局最优)
  3. 自主进化能力:基于元学习的持续优化机制(Agent可通过分析历史执行数据自动生成新工具调用策略)

当前Agent技术已进入规模化应用阶段,开发者与企业需根据具体场景需求,在开发效率、执行精度、安全合规等维度进行综合权衡。建议优先选择支持模块化扩展的技术方案,为未来技术升级预留空间。随着行业标准的逐步完善,2025年将成为Agent技术真正改变生产力的关键年份。